Insider Trading Activity
$IRWD's recent insider trading activity reveals a concerning trend with no insider purchases in the last 6 months and 7 sales indicating potential lack of confidence from executives. CEO Thomas A McCourt sold 139,064 shares, approximately 10.7% of their holdings. This large sell-off could signify personal financial planning or a bearish outlook on company performance, which may influence investor sentiment negatively.

Hedge Fund Activity
The hedge fund activity mentioned shows a more active disinvestment from $IRWD. A significant number of institutional investors have decreased their positions, with notable removals including Brown Capital Management and Vanguard Group, indicating reduced confidence among large shareholders. Brown Capital Management completely exited its position, while Vanguard and others significantly reduced their holdings, suggesting a possible decrease in long-term growth expectations for the company. This trend reflects a growing concern that could negatively impact stock performance as investors may interpret this as a sign of declining confidence in $IRWD's future growth.
